Crested Orange Bog Orchid (Platanthera Cristata) is a perennial herb in the Orchidaceae family with moderate care difficulty. It requires high watering and partial shade or filtered_light light in USDA hardiness zones 5-9. This plant is safe for cats and dogs.

A terrestrial orchid native to the southeastern United States, notable for its bright orange, crested flowers and preference for moist, acidic habitats.
